Diagnostic Mode 06: Checking Test Results of Components That Are Not Continuously Monitored



Diagnostic Mode 6: Check Test Results Of Components That Are Not Continuously Monitored

NOTE: This diagnostic mode can only be selected with Module Number 10 - Engine Electronics.

Function
This diagnostic mode displays the test results of emission relevant components and systems which are not continuously monitored.

The values of the individual test results must reach the specified value or must be within the min.- and max.- limits.

Test-ID Components
01: Catalytic converter monitoring
03: Secondary Air Injection (AIR) system
05: Tank ventilation system
09: Engine Coolant Temperature (ECT) Sensor -G62-

Test-ID 01: Catalytic converter monitoring

Test requirements

- There must not be any DTCs stored in DTC memory. Diagnostic mode 3: Check DTC memory. Diagnostic Mode 3: Check DTC Memory
- Coolant temperature must be at least 80 degrees C. Diagnostic mode 1: Check measured values; PID 5, Coolant temperature. Diagnostic Mode 1: Check Measuring Values

Work procedure
- Read readiness code. Monitors, Trips, Drive Cycles and Readiness Codes
- Let engine run at idle.
- Under address word 33, select "Diagnostic mode 6: Check test results of components that are not continuously monitored".
- Select "Test-ID 01: Catalytic converter monitoring".
- Check specified values at idle.

Evaluation test-ID 01: Catalytic converter monitoring







- End diagnosis and switch ignition off.

If the specified values are exceeded:
- Replace the respective exhaust pipe with catalytic converter:
- Erase DTC memory of Engine Control Module (ECM). Diagnostic mode 4: Reset/erase diagnostic data. Diagnostic Mode 4: Reset/Erase Diagnostic Data
- Generate readiness code. Monitors, Trips, Drive Cycles and Readiness Codes

Test-ID 03: Secondary Air Injection (AIR) system

Test requirements
- There must not be any DTCs stored in DTC memory. Diagnostic mode 3: Check DTC memory. Diagnostic Mode 3: Check DTC Memory
- Intake air temperature 5 to 35 degrees C. Diagnostic mode 1: Check measured values; PID 15: Intake Air Temperature (IAT) Diagnostic Mode 1: Check Measuring Values
- Coolant temperature must be at least 80 degrees C. Diagnostic mode 1: Check measured values; PID 5, Coolant temperature. Diagnostic Mode 1: Check Measuring Values

Work procedure
- Read readiness code. Monitors, Trips, Drive Cycles and Readiness Codes
- Let engine run at idle.
- Under address word 33, select "Diagnostic mode 6: Check test results of components that are not continuously monitored".
- Select the "Test-ID 03: Secondary Air Injection (AIR) system"
- Check specified values at idle.

Evaluation test-ID 03: Secondary Air Injection (AIR) system







- End diagnosis and switch ignition off.

If the specified values are not reached:
- Check secondary air system for proper seal. Testing and Inspection
- Check Secondary Air Injection (AIR) Solenoid Valve -N112-. Secondary Air Injection (AIR) Valve, Checking
- Check Secondary Air Injection (AIR) Pump Motor -V101-. Testing and Inspection
- Check combination valve. Combi-Valve Checking
- Erase DTC memory of Engine Control Module (ECM). Diagnostic mode 4: Reset/erase diagnostic data. Diagnostic Mode 4: Reset/Erase Diagnostic Data
- Generate readiness code. Monitors, Trips, Drive Cycles and Readiness Codes

Test-ID 05: Tank ventilation system

Test requirements

- There must not be any DTCs stored in DTC memory. Diagnostic mode 3: Check DTC memory. Diagnostic Mode 3: Check DTC Memory
- Coolant temperature must be at least 80 degrees C. Diagnostic mode 1: Check measured values; PID 5, Coolant temperature. Diagnostic Mode 1: Check Measuring Values
- Throttle valve angle 12.0 to 16.0%. Diagnostic mode 1: Check measured values; PID 17: Throttle valve position (absolute) Diagnostic Mode 1: Check Measuring Values

Work procedure
- Read readiness code. Monitors, Trips, Drive Cycles and Readiness Codes
- Let engine run at idle.
- Under address word 33, select "Diagnostic mode 6: Check test results of components that are not continuously monitored".
- Select the "Test-ID 05: Tank ventilation system".
- Check specified values at idle.

Evaluation test-ID 05: Tank ventilation system







- End diagnosis and switch ignition off.
If the specified values are exceeded:
- EVAP canister system, checking for proper seal. Evaporative Emission (EVAP) Canister System, Checking For Proper Seal
- Check Evaporative Emission (EVAP) Canister Purge Regulator Valve -N80-. Testing and Inspection
- Leak Detection Pump (LDP) -V144-, checking. Testing and Inspection
- Erase DTC memory of Engine Control Module (ECM). Diagnostic mode 4: Reset/erase diagnostic data. Diagnostic Mode 4: Reset/Erase Diagnostic Data
- Generate readiness code. Monitors, Trips, Drive Cycles and Readiness Codes

Test-ID 09: Engine Coolant Temperature (ECT) Sensor -G62-

Test requirements

- There must not be any DTCs stored in DTC memory. Diagnostic mode 3: Check DTC memory. Diagnostic Mode 3: Check DTC Memory
- Coolant temperature must be at least 80 degrees C. Diagnostic mode 1: Check measured values; PID 5, Coolant temperature. Diagnostic Mode 1: Check Measuring Values

Work procedure
- Read readiness code. Monitors, Trips, Drive Cycles and Readiness Codes
- Let engine run at idle.
- Under address word 33, select "Diagnostic mode 6: Check test results of components that are not continuously monitored".
- Select the "Test-ID 09: Engine Coolant Temperature (ECT) sensor".
- Check specified values at idle.

Evaluation test-ID 09: Engine Coolant Temperature (ECT) Sensor -G62-







- End diagnosis and switch ignition off.

If specified values are not obtained:
- Check Engine Coolant Temperature (ECT) Sensor -G62-. Testing and Inspection
- Check coolant regulator:
Repair Manual, 2.8 Liter V6 5V Engine Mechanical, Fuel Injection & Ignition, Engine Code(s): AHA, ATQ, Repair Group 19; Parts of the cooling system, removing and installing, parts of the cooling system on engine-side
- Erase DTC memory of Engine Control Module (ECM). Diagnostic mode 4: Reset/erase diagnostic data. Diagnostic Mode 4: Reset/Erase Diagnostic Data
- Generate readiness code. Monitors, Trips, Drive Cycles and Readiness Codes
